[Résolu] Serveur sur les genoux

Forum dédié à la distribution du même nom et que vous pourrez télécharger sur http://www.contribs.org. La nouvelle version de cette distribution se nomme SME Server

Modérateur: modos Ixus

[Résolu] Serveur sur les genoux

Messagepar G2L-- » 06 Mai 2005 22:33

Bonjour,

Il m'est arrivé une drôle d'aventure ces derniers jours. Mon serveur s'est mis à ramer à un point tel qu'il devenait totalement inaccessible. Il est même allé jusqu'à me faire plusieurs magnifiques "freeze". Je vous passe les détails de la recherche de la cause, mais la commande
Code: Tout sélectionner
ps -auxfw | less

m'a montré que le daemon sme6admind avait lancé un process /usr/bin/diff sur un fichier /var/log/messages2005.... Le problème c'est que mes logs se sont passablement alourdis ces derniers temps ... près de 250MB pour ce fichier. Résultat, le diff lancé par sme6admind faisait exploser le CPU et la mémoire au point que le serveur se retrouvait sur les genoux.

J'ai retrouvé dans les logs quantité de
Code: Tout sélectionner
kernel: Out of Memory: Killed process 2201 (httpd).
kernel: Out of Memory: Killed process 2803 (mysqld).
kernel: Out of Memory: Killed process 2948 (snort).
...


Comme il s'agit d'un serveur de production, j'ai paré au plus pressé en désinstallant sme6admin. Le problème s'est alors résolu (faut quand même que je regarde pourquoi j'ai 250MB de logs...).

Conclusion, l'origine de mes soucis ne vient pas de sme6admin, mais c'est quand même assez violent que ce diff me mette la machine par terre en quelques heures.

@+

G2L--
Dernière édition par G2L-- le 20 Juil 2005 22:50, édité 1 fois au total.
G2L--
Second Maître
Second Maître
 
Messages: 26
Inscrit le: 17 Août 2004 18:13

Messagepar Hugotor » 20 Juil 2005 11:25

Bonjour,

Je viens d'avoir aussi un kernel: Out of Memory: Killed process. :wink:

La raison est une configuration mal approprié du crontab manager.
- un clamscan était lancé à 3 heures du matin toutes les minutes !, allez Hop 60 scans antivirus... :D
Code: Tout sélectionner
* 3 * * * clamscan

Cà fait beaucoup de tâches !!!

As-tu sinon résolu ton problème ?

A tchao.
On est tous des nioubiz...
Avatar de l’utilisateur
Hugotor
Aspirant
Aspirant
 
Messages: 117
Inscrit le: 29 Déc 2003 01:00
Localisation: hérault

Messagepar G2L-- » 20 Juil 2005 22:48

Hugotor a écrit:As-tu sinon résolu ton problème ?


Bonjour Hugotor,

Et oui, mon problème est résolu. Je ne suis cependant pas le seul à y avoir été confronté (cf. http://forums.fr.ixus.net/viewtopic.php?t=28755). Mais bon, mon problème était relativement différent d'un cronjob foireux :wink:

Et puis on s'ennuyerait sans nos bêtises ... :oops:
Il faut bien ça pour faire planter une SME de temps en temps.

@+
G2L--
Second Maître
Second Maître
 
Messages: 26
Inscrit le: 17 Août 2004 18:13

Messagepar Landry » 21 Juil 2005 09:43

Hophop hop !!

On accuse pas mon sme6admin comme ca :) !
Le probleme a déja été remonté, si c'est pas déja fait, faut installer ulogd (voir doc sur firewall-services.com), et /var/log/messages devrait s'alleger (au prochain logrotate evidemment), du coup le diff lancé par sme6admin ne met plus la machine a genoux.

C'etait a cause de quoi que ton log faisait 250mo ?
Avatar de l’utilisateur
Landry
Enseigne de vaisseau
Enseigne de vaisseau
 
Messages: 149
Inscrit le: 16 Juin 2004 16:42
Localisation: Rennes


Retour vers E-Smith / SME Server

Qui est en ligne ?

Utilisateur(s) parcourant actuellement ce forum : Aucun utilisateur inscrit et 0 invité(s)

cron